• Posted: 2015-04-12
  • Author: zzz
  • Posted in release

0.9.19 has several fixes and improvements for floodfill performance. Many of you saw high CPU usage after 0.9.18 was released. This was caused by a combination of increased encryption usage, the big influx of Vuze users into the network, reduced floodfills due to tighter performance requirements, and some longstanding bugs. Things should be a lot better after most of the network has updated. As always, the best way to reduce CPU usage is to lower your bandwidth limits. We've also added new ways to reseed manually, and to generate a reseed file you can easily share with others who need it. See the reseed configuration page in the router console for more information. As usual, we recommend that you update to this release. The best way to maintain security and help the network is to run the latest release.

RELEASE DETAILS

Changes

  • Floodfill performance improvements
  • Easier ways to reseed manually from a file or URL
  • New way to export reseed data for others
  • Support for installing plugin from file

Bug Fixes

  • Fixes for high CPU usage in floodfills
  • i2ptunnel locking fixes
  • Fixes for read timeout handling in streaming
  • Fix changing i2psnark data directory on Windows
  • Fix multiple SSL outproxies in HTTP client

Other

  • Update to UPnP library version 3.0
  • Improve tracking of floodfill lookup success
  • Direct router info lookups if connected to floodfill
  • Auto-adjustment of i2psnark tunnel quantity
  • Increase exploratory tunnel quantity when floodfill
  • Increase min and default bandwidth for i2psnark
  • Improved strategies for dropping jobs on high job lag to prevent overload
  • Drop tunnel build requests on high job lag
  • Increase allowed clock skew in I2CP
  • New HTTP error page when the server resets the connection
  • Require ECDSA support for floodfill
  • Republish router info faster when capabilities change
  • Better feedback in console for reseed errors
  • Apache Tomcat 6.0.43
  • Translation updates
  • Update GeoIP data (new installs and PPA only)

SHA256 Checksums:

cbafee2a9fa54d6087b1d7a48cb5bb228a2a79c64240f7c533edac1fa985483f  i2pinstall_0.9.19_windows.exe
d16f68fff3a34d161843a09e90fff1ac5eae8ccb319a43257244ec0e764a11c1  i2pinstall_0.9.19.jar
0addf3ea05c5e5dc297d1af09dda7787a731865418a34b5a88cb770c7314b12f  i2psource_0.9.19.tar.bz2
e28e45877033cb6b70070066a93aa3b22b32ec4a5d6df2790083f87a04e5fd85  i2pupdate_0.9.19.zip
c8e7996faeb73550ff48062d611029f683a61130334038244f8550525404ee8d  i2pupdate.su2
07a2e0fccb8e433ea24ba600966652b9b71c3401fa64f58ac8cbf2609aaf882b  i2pupdate.su3
375672b4c773919169d2f15b961fd8ae6e4b01239c8a39e7dba342c32b2a8ea9  i2pupdate.sud

Flattr this